摘  要:目的探讨猪繁殖与呼吸综合征病毒(PRRSV)自杀性DNA疫苗的免疫效果。方法将ORF5和ORF6基因分别插入可以同时表达两个外源基因的表达载体pSCA2的26S启动子下游,获得ORF5和ORF6双基因共表达自杀性DNA疫苗pSFV-56。结果Westernblot检测证实ORF5和ORF6基因获得正确表达,并且所表达的GP5和M蛋白可以形成异源二聚体。将pSFV-56免疫Balb/c小鼠,首免后4周可检测到特异性PRRSV中和抗体,首免后8周的中和抗体最高可达1﹕32,同时还可检测到较高的特异性细胞免疫应答。进一步将pSFV-56免疫断奶仔猪,二免后4周即可产生1:8~1:16的中和抗体,直到二免后6周仍维持这种高水平的中和抗体,而且也可检测到较高的特异性细胞免疫应答。结论上述研究结果表明pSFV-56具有良好的免疫原性和诱发免疫动物产生较高免疫应答的能力。[Objective] To investigate the immune efficiency of the suicidal DNA vaccines of porcine reproductive and respiratory syndrome virus (PRRSV). [Method] The ORF5 and ORF6 genes were subcloned into the downstream of two independent subgenomic promoter 26S of a suicidal DNA vaccine expression vector pCSA2 resulting in the plasmid pSFV-56 co-expressing GP5 and M proteins. [Result] The result of Western blot showed that the GP5 and M proteins were expressed and formed disulfided-linked heterodimer. The suicidal DNA vaccine pSFV-56 was injected Balb/c mice and piglets to evaluate the induced immunological responses in vivo. The specific detectable anti-PRRSV neutralizing antibodies were produced in the vaccinated mice at 4 weeks post primary vaccination (PPV) and reached a peak 1:32 at 8 weeks PPV. The specific stronger cell-immunity responses were also observed. In addition, it was observed that the 1:8-1:16 neutralizing antibodies of the vaccinated piglets and the specific cell-immunity responses were produced. [Conclusion] The results of the present study indicated that the suicidal DNA vaccine pSFV-56 has well immunity and the capability inducing higher immune responses in the animals.
